Select the first node as the real first node

This commit is contained in:
Nick Krichevsky 2019-05-19 19:52:39 -04:00
parent 234b80b79f
commit 9253e4f0df

View file

@ -50,7 +50,7 @@ func (tree *TreeWidget) Draw(buffer *termui.Buffer) {
func (tree *TreeWidget) AddRootNode(node *Node) { func (tree *TreeWidget) AddRootNode(node *Node) {
tree.rootNodes = append(tree.rootNodes, node) tree.rootNodes = append(tree.rootNodes, node)
if len(tree.rootNodes) == 1 { if len(tree.rootNodes) == 1 {
tree.selectedNode = node.children[0] tree.selectedNode = node
} }
node.setTree(tree) node.setTree(tree)
} }